Legal Counsel
Job Description:
Job brief
The Legal Counsel provides expert legal advice to the organization, ensuring compliance with laws and regulations, mitigating legal risks, and supporting strategic decision-making. This role is critical in safeguarding the companys legal standing and enabling ethical, compliant business operations.
Responsibilities
- Advise management on legal matters related to business operations, contracts, governance, and compliance.
- Draft, review, and negotiate contracts, agreements, and internal policies.
- Ensure compliance with industry regulations and statutory requirements.
- Manage disputes and oversee litigation, including coordination with external counsel.
- Conduct legal research and monitor changes in legislation affecting the business.
- Develop and implement risk mitigation strategies.
- Represent the company in legal proceedings and regulatory interactions.
- Support corporate transactions such as M&A, restructuring, and board governance.
- Provide training and guidance to internal teams on legal and compliance topics.
